About this listen
Pressure to be cheerful.
Pressure to be social.
Pressure to spend money we don’t have.
Pressure to show up in rooms where we don’t feel safe, understood, or welcome.
But for so many people — especially those carrying grief, trauma, generational burdens, or complicated family histories — the holidays don’t feel like a warm celebration. They feel like a reminder. A disruption. A season that asks for more energy than it gives.
This week on The Chiron Intensive, we sat down and opened a conversation that so many young Black adults need but rarely hear:
What do you do when the holidays bring up loneliness, heaviness, or memories you’d rather forget?
And how do you take care of yourself… without pretending?
